WebJul 28, 2013 · Al as “family, tribe or clan”. Confusingly, the Al in Arabic names oftentimes doesn’t mean “the” at all, but refers to a different word altogether, which is spelt differently in Arabic with a sign elongating the letter ‘a’ ( آل ), but transcribed in the same way in English. This second Al is pronounced with a long “a”-sound ...

WebOsama (name) Osama ( Arabic: أسامة, Usāmah ), alternatively Oussama and Usama, is an Arabic masculine given name. The name derives from the Arabic stem اسم A-S-M Alif Sin Mim "name" and means more or less "the one with a name".
